Catheter-based endovascular celiac and hepatic denervation for type 2 diabetes: a multicenter, open-label, single-arm study

Sympathetic hyperactivity is crucial driving factor for hyperglycemia in type 2 diabetes (T2D). We conducted a multicenter, open-label, single-arm trial to evaluate the safety and efficacy of endovascular denervation (EDN) targeting the celiac and hepatic arteries in patients with poorly controlled T2D, defined as glycated hemoglobin (HbA1c) > 7.5% and <10.5% despite treatment with metformin and at least one other antidiabetic agent (registered with the National Medical Products Administration of China and ClinicalTrials.gov, NCT05631561). A total of 37 patients were enrolled across three centers, and 30 patients underwent EDN between December 2022 and October 2023. Follow-up visits were conducted at 1, 3, 6, and 12 months. The primary endpoints were device- and/or procedure-related major adverse events (MAEs) within 30 days post-procedure and changes in HbA1c at 6 months. In treated patients, the baseline mean HbA1c was 9.0%, and the baseline mean fasting plasma glucose was 8.6 mmol/L. No MAEs were observed within 30 days. HbA1c decreased by 1.0% at 6 months (P < 0.001), with reductions of 1.0%, 1.2%, and 0.9% at 1, 3, and 12 months post-EDN, respectively. Time in range (3.9-10.0 mmol/L) increased by 15.4%, 14.9%, 7.6% and 11.7% at each follow-up time point. Blood pressure also showed reductions during follow-up. Adverse events were reported in 11 (37%) patients, with mild to moderate gastrointestinal symptoms being the most common. These exploratory findings provide a rationale for further evaluating the efficacy of EDN in improving glycemic control in T2D patients through randomized controlled trials.
